FELA

Federal Employers Liability (FELA) offers a secure environment for railroad workers to seek compensation for their injuries. This law was approved by Congress in response to the large number of railroad worker fatalities in the United States during the 20th century.

To bring a FELA lawsuit to pursue a claim, you must prove the negligence of your employer caused your injury. Railroad Cancer Lawyer can make a claim in either the federal or state court.

FELA differs from workers' compensation laws in that injured workers must demonstrate negligence on behalf of their employer or an employee. If you can prove negligence, you will have a better chances of obtaining the damages that you are entitled to.

One of the most common types of FELA claims involves workers who develop cancer as a result of exposure to diesel fumes, asbestos, or benzene. The majority of these toxic substances are hidden in materials used by railroads to clean their tracks and other rail yards.

A person who suffers from cancer must prove that the cause of their cancer was their work or other actions to be able to claim compensation under FELA. In addition they need to demonstrate that the railroad company was negligent and did not properly warn them of potential risks.

Statute of limitations

The statute of limitations is among the most crucial legal issues that affect settlements for cancer in the railroad. Under the Federal Employers' Liability Act (FELA) claims must be settled directly with the railroad or filed in federal or state court within three years of the date of injury. Failing to do so could result in the dismissal of a case , or the inability of recovering damages for injuries sustained by employees.

Damages

The damages awarded in a railroad settlement for cancer differ based on the nature and severity of a worker's disease. Typically, the amount of compensation will be based on medical expenses loss of income, suffering and pain. In addition, it could be used to pay for future medical expenses and other expenses like caregiving and loss of companionship.

Examining a settlement offer

The railway industry has always been a dangerous place to work. Many workers have been exposed to substances such as coal dust, diesel, creosote, asbestos and others that are known to cause cancer and a variety of other ailments. You may be eligible for financial compensation if you've contracted malignant disease from being exposed to hazardous substances when working at a railroad company.
